University of Houston receives bequests of $2.8M to boost arts programming and scholarships

The University of Houston has received $2.8 million in estate gifts to strengthen arts education and innovation at the Kathrine G. McGovern College of the Arts. The bequests include a $1.8 million gift from the estate of Helen Bloxsom Davis to establish an endowed professorship and distinguished scholars endowment at the Moores School of Music. A separate $1 million bequest from David H. Lake will create a fund for artistry and innovation at the School of Theatre and Dance. The endowments will boost faculty excellence, scholarships, artistic training, residencies, workshops and student opportunities.
